Yes, after the Imageshack disaster a few years ago I did the Postimage thing and an internal image importer script, thus, a user can upload an image directly from the editor toolbar, ten minutes later the image is imported onto my server and the image url replaced, there is effectively then an "archive" copy of the image at Postimage. Caveats, this works on Vbulletin software but will not work on the Network54 platform. You could easily integrate the Postimage uploader on your Network54 sites but the strong caveat there is that Postimage is not a gallery system at all, if lose an image url it will be gone, there is no search possibility either. The other major caveat of the Postimage system is that they too are struggling with server costs and the like , earlier this year they came within a whisker of closing down.
I do not allow image attachments as they are an unmitigated disaster on Vbulletin.
As far as I am concerned your resources are incredibly important to the airgunning community and the only way forward is to have total control over your own gallery system/server. I have looked at and setup things like Piwigo, Coppermine etc, my conclusion is that Chevereto is miles ahead technically and ease of use for the end user.
